离子色谱-脉冲安培法测定糖果中的D-甘露糖醇  被引量:2

Determination of D-Mannitol in candies by ion chromatography with pulsed amperometric detection

摘  要:建立糖果中D-甘露糖醇的离子色谱-脉冲安培定量分析方法。使用Dionex CarboPac^(TM) MA1 BioLC^(TM)(4×250 mm)色谱柱,流速为0.45 mL/min下,采用500 mmol/L氢氧化钠溶液等度洗脱。D-甘露糖醇的质量浓度在1.0~10μg/mL范围内与其峰面积呈现出良好的线性关系,相关系数为0.9995。方法的检出限为0.00033%,定量限为0.001%。不同类型的糖果样品在0.001%,0.002%,0.005%3个添加水平下,方法回收率为77.8%~117.9%,相对标准偏差为1.77%~9.41%。方法操作简便、灵敏度高、稳定性好,适用于糖果中D-甘露糖醇的检测,可以为糖果中D-甘露糖醇的风险评估、批量快速检测提供技术支持。A quantitative analysis method was established by ion chromatography with pulsed amperometric detection for the determination of D-mannitol in candies.D-mannitol in the sample was separated on Dionex CarboPac^(TM) MA1 BioLC^(TM) column(4×250 mm)by isocratic elution with 500 mmol/L NaOH solution at the flow rate of 0.45 mL/min.Within the range of 1.0~10μg/mL mass concentration of D-mannitol,its peak area shows good linear relation with the correlation coefficient of 0.9995.The limit of detection is 0.00033%,and the limit of quantification is 0.001%.The recoveries were in the range of 77.8%~117.9% with relative standard deviations falling in the range of 1.77%~9.41% at three spiked levels of 0.001%,0.002% and 0.005%.The method features simple operation,high sensitivity and good stability,thus it is suitable for determination of D-mannitol in candies,it can provide technical support for risk assessment and batch rapid detection of D-mannitol in candies.
